Transaction cdab5ad285fbfe6d586272690c578aa9cfb45412e4877a8640c70962a4029a8d

16 Input
1 Outputs
  • cdab5ad285fbfe6d586272690c578aa9cfb45412e4877a8640c70962a4029a8d:0
  • value  235202009
    address  32B5DthF7FfPsyPdB7QUffKG3AuyoujTUB